Rpg Exec Sql Select, This requires that a C be placed in position 6.

Rpg Exec Sql Select, It seemed (and continues to seem) unjust SQL is a great tool when used properly, and this article gives you a simple, practical example to get you started. Host Ü Embedded SQL · It’s a way of embedding the SQL statements in our RPG source code. However, you'd be better off using a SELECT INTO with FETCH FIRST ROW ONLY if you know you only need 1 row There are many interactive RPG programs that perform data selection based on input parameters from a display file. Note normally you'd see the FETCH in a loop to return multiple rows, as written this will just return the first row then end. I want to use it like this: SELECT MYFIELD, CASE WHEN QSYS2. 🔍 Key Concepts: Embedded SQL: SQL statements like SELECT, FETCH, OPEN, and CLOSE are directly in RPG code. In order to create an RPGLE source member that can use embedded SQL, you must use a source type ILE RPG and SQL are both powerful and useful languages. Sample How to return a value from a Select statement when Execute Immediate SQL statement is used in a modern RPG program SQL statements coded in an RPG/400 program must be placed in the calculation section. To do %EOF() works with RPG record level access, you need to be checking SQLCODE or SQLSTATE FETCH OPEN are all SQL statements, need to be in an EXEC SQL DEALLOCATE is Embedded SQL Example in AS400 using PREPARE STATEMENT is given below- EVAL SQLSTMT1= 'SELECT COUNT (*) ARR (7) FROM ARR (1)' ; C/EXEC SQL ; C+ PREPARE stmt1 FROM Fetching more rows when using multiple row Fetch In an earlier post I gave an example of how to fill a "load all" subfile using a SQL multiple row SQL statements coded in an ILE RPG program can be placed in the calculation section or in a free-form calculation block. This works fine as long as I am using eval abfrage = 'select * from myfile where feld1 = sel1 and feld2 = sel2 order by key1' /exec sql prepare s1 from :abfrage /end-exec /exec sql declare c1 cursor for s1 /end-exec /exec sql open c1 /end-exec Forum Iseries Programming Languages RPG/RPGLE If this is your first visit, be sure to check out the FAQ by clicking the link above. wzgdk, zunge, 9l, knhx, suov, miutg, yt, moq8, l1tpdt, xt, e63, osr, r4gsid0, tq, dmql, mhqbmp, 6qw9j, t99, bj, lak9g, itqn, seg9, kdlu, zx3702m, lspfdj, cprylq, iti, qnf, nbb, nf,